Exchange-Traded Funds Give Traders Even More 'Options'
Options on Exchange-Traded Funds can open up your portfolio to broader sector plays without the guesswork of picking individual stocks and making multiple plays. We discuss how ETF options are your one-step strategy to play soaring or sliding sectors.
